Integrated Sensor

The LPAD-7 offers a variety of built-in sensors to measure temperature, humidity, illuminance, and to detect presence. The IR receiver detects commands from an IR remote control. The proximity sensor turns on the back light of the display. An optional built-in 1.3 Mpx camera with 80° viewing angle streams videos from the monitored area.

The integrated real-time clock is powered by a rechargeable capacitor and has a ten-day power-reserve.

Playback of Audio Files and Streams

The LPAD-7 integrated sound system plays MP3, WAV, and MP3 streams (for exam­ple web radio). The playback will be started or stopped by the respective action object. The action object is linked to one of the available audio files or to the URL of an MP3 stream.

Programming

Some LPAD-7 models can be programmed in IEC 61499** with the L-ROC room automation library or in IEC 61131-3** with the L-STUDIO building automation library. In this configuration the LPAD-7 can act as the room controller and user interface in one device. Wireless sensors and actuators in the room communicate via Bluetooth mesh with the LPAD-7 room controller.

 IoT Integration

The IoT function (Node.js) included in some LPAD-7 models allows connecting the system to almost any cloud service, either for uploading historical data to analyt­ics services, delivering alarm messages to alarm processing services or operating parts of the control system over a cloud service (e.g., scheduling based on Web calendars or booking systems). Processing Internet information such as weather data in forecast-based control is also possible. Finally, the JavaScript kernel also allows implementing serial protocols to non-standard equipment in primary plant control.

Communication

LPAD-7 communicates OPC XML/DA with L-ROC room controller and the LWEB-900 building management system.

LPAD-7 communicates with BACnet networks via BACnet/IP or BACnet MS/TP. The LPAD-7 Touch Panels implement the BACnet Building Controller (B‑BC) pro­file. They include a fully featured built‑in BACnet/IP to MS/TP router with BBMD (BACnet Broadcast Management Device) and slave proxy functionality. For BACnet MS/TP communication the optional LPAD7-SOCKET1 / LPAD7-SOCKET2 / LPAD7-SOCKET3 / LPAD7-SOCKET4 socket board with RS‑485 interface is required.

LPAD-7 Touch Panels communicate with LonMark Systems via IP‑852 (Ethernet/IP) or TP/FT‑10 channels via the optional LPAD7-SOCKET2 socket board.

LPAD-7 Touch Panels communicate Modbus either as Master or Slave. For this purpose, Modbus TCP is supported, and Modbus RTU/ASCII is available via the optional LPAD7-SOCKET1, LPAD7-SOCKET2, LPAD7-SOCKET3 or LPAD7-SOCKET4 socket board with RS‑485 interface.

An EnOcean option allows integration of EnOcean sensor and actuator devices into the LPAD-7. This option requires the LPAD7-SOCKET3 or the LPAD7-SOCKET4 product.

Connectivity

LPAD-7 devices are equipped with two Ethernet ports. They can either be configured to use the internal switch to connect the two ports together or every port is configured to work in a separate IP network. The IP switch can also setup an Ethernet ring topology with the RSTP protocol to increase network reliability.

The built-in WiFi interface integrates LPAD-7 devices into an existing WLAN infra­structure. If this infrastructure does not exist, the LPAD-7 can setup a mesh net­work with neighbouring LPAD-7 or other LOYTEC WLAN enabled devices.

The Bluetooth feature allows communication with Bluetooth enabled devices in a room.

Power Supply

Every LPAD-7 Touch Panel can be supplied with 24 V DC or through PoE (Power over Ethernet). If the LPAD-7 is used together with the LPAD7-SOCKET1, LPAD7-SOCKET2, LPAD7-SOCKET3, LPAD7-SOCKET4 or LPAD7-SOCKET5 either 24 V DC or 24 V AC supply voltage can be used.
